Output eca24a3ddcab06ea38b325dafca12f91bca8376dccd4b8a00a9e0761dc55b74f:1

value
2602500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e6e600cea6b599321ee3e203ad7bd66bf8dbf34 OP_EQUAL
address
3G8iurcAzRYYbFBHFs4KuSPE6a5c9yfsQg
transaction
eca24a3ddcab06ea38b325dafca12f91bca8376dccd4b8a00a9e0761dc55b74f
confirmations
269179
spent
true